Who We Are:

The Gill Corporation-Maryland has long been a leader in providing high-quality, lightweight structural core materials to the aerospace, marine, construction, rail, and industrial markets. We specialize in a wide variety of structural honeycomb core materials. By utilizing broad engineering expertise along with sophisticated 5-axis CNC machining and special processing, we have the ability to deliver solutions that are responsive to customer needs.

Summary:

The Manufacturing Supervisor is responsible for leading and coordinating day-to-day manufacturing operations within a high-volume, fast-paced production environment. This role ensures the safe, efficient, and cost-effective production of products that meet customer, quality, and delivery requirements while supporting broader operational and business objectives.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following:

Lead, plan, and direct production activities to ensure adherence to quality, cost, delivery, and safety targets.

Foster a strong safety culture by promoting compliance with all safety policies and actively participating in continuous safety improvement initiatives.

Collaborate with cross-functional teams—including Quality, Engineering, Supply Chain, and Planning—to support organizational goals and operational excellence.

Drive performance against key metrics, including cost, quality, delivery, and safety, while identifying and implementing continuous improvement initiatives using Lean, Six Sigma, and related methodologies.

Support the deployment of manufacturing strategies, standard work, control systems, and performance metrics to monitor operations, analyze root causes, and implement corrective actions related to productivity, capacity, quality, and labor utilization.

Onboard, train, and develop hourly employees to build a capable, engaged, and flexible workforce.

Oversee timekeeping, attendance, and labor reporting in compliance with company policies.

Manage area layout, material flow, and work cell organization to optimize efficiency and throughput.

Ensure consistent enforcement of company policies, procedures, and standards.

Maintain compliance with all environmental, health, and safety regulations; promptly report and address unsafe conditions.

Perform additional duties as assigned in support of manufacturing operations
